Answer: The first amendment protects our freedom of speech, press, and religion.

an amendment to the U.S. Constitution, ratified in 1791 as part of the Bill of Rights, prohibiting Congress from interfering with freedom of religion, speech, assembly, or petition. ... First Amendment definition. ... It forbids Congress from tampering with the freedoms of religion, speech .
